Captain Cook's war, 1755-1762 -- Joining the Royal Navy, 1755 -- HMS Eagle, 1755-1757 -- HMS Solebay, 1757 -- HMS Pembroke, 1757-1758 -- Louisbourg, 1758 -- Surveyor, 1758 -- Quebec, 1759 -- HMS Northumberland, 1759-1761 -- St John's, newfoundland, 1762 -- Captain Cook's peace, 1763-1768 -- Newfoundland, 1763 -- Northern peninsula, 1764 -- South coast of Newfoundland, 1765 -- South-west coast of Newfoundland, 1766 -- West coast of Newfoundland, 1767 -- HMB Endeavour, 1768.
Why was James Cook chosen to lead the Endeavour expedition to the Pacific in 1768? As this new book shows, by that date he had become supremely and uniquely qualified for the exacting tasks of exploration.
